Valatie hopes for federal funding to address PFAS in water supply
The Columbia County Village of Valatie is hoping to receive federal money to address PFAS contamination in its drinking water supply. Under state law beginning in 2021, New York municipalities began testing their water systems for PFAS compounds PFOA and PFOS, chemicals that have been linked to several ill health effects including forms of cancer.
